The article presents a clinical case of ring-shaped lichen planus. Due to the fact that lichen planus is a psychosomatic illness, which has an immunological basis in its development, we conducted a comprehensive examination of the patient using clinical, psychometric, laboratory and immunological methods of diagnosis. We revealed the symptoms of anxiety and depression in assessing the scale of Beck Depression Inventory and the Hamilton anxiety scale, disturbances in the immune status in the form of increased rates of CD3+, CD4+, T-cells, increase in the coefficient of T-helper/T-suppressor, declines in CD 20+ B cells. We appointed a comprehensive treatment based on the identified disturbances and the clinical picture of the disease. After the treatment we recorded normalization of Beck Depression Inventory, Hamilton Anxiety Scale, components of adaptive immunity and clinical symptoms of the disease.
